What is the difference between hot cast and cold cast bronzes?
Hot cast bronze is created by pouring a molten metal mixture into a mold. Before the metal can be poured, our artists must first create the mold on a medium such as clay, rubber, or wood. Each mold allows for a limited number of pours, and therefore a limited amount of sculptures can be created in any given round of production before the mold is destroyed and the artist must create a new mold.
Cold cast is actually made from resins and plastics which are painted over. They are cheaper, lighter, and less durable.
Generally speaking, hot cast bronzes are very time consuming and limited in their production, whereas cold cast resins can be mass produced and are inexpensive to create.
